    Nevada judge’s decision halts Kalshi from operating in state

    Editor Times FeaturedBy Editor Times FeaturedNovember 27, 2025No Comments4 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est Telegram LinkedIn Tumblr WhatsApp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Telegram Email WhatsApp Copy Link


    Choose Andrew P. Gordon, US District Choose for the District of Nevada, has dominated that contracts by Kalshi cannot be offered in the state.

    Regardless of the ruling, the predictions market has, in flip, submitted an emergency injunction to freeze the choice.

    Kalshi and Nevada authorized battles deepen

    The background to the case, as Readwrite reported, is that Kalshi, one of many largest Designated Contract Market (DCM) suppliers in America, believes its operations are lawful nationwide beneath the umbrella of the Commodity Futures Buying and selling Fee (CFTC).

    “As I discussed in my Crypto order, had Congress supposed to upset the stability between state and federal gaming regulation and switch CFTC-designated markets into nationwide casinos for anybody over the age of 18 with no comparable federal regulator, it absolutely would have made that intent extra specific. I subsequently discover that the stability of hardships doesn’t tip sharply in Kalshi’s favor.” – Choose Andrew P. Gordon

    Particular person states, similar to Maryland, New York, and Ohio, to call a couple of, have taken umbrage on the supposed disregard Kalshi has for the regulated, licensed betting processes in place.

    In Nevada particularly, there was motion involving one other prediction market, Crypto.com, which was successfully frozen out of providing any companies till its prolonged authorized woes come to an in depth.

    Choose Gordon has been a key a part of the story, initially upholding the decision in Kalshi’s favour earlier this year after which being the celebration to dissolve Crypto.com’s defence.

    That dissolution has led to this November 24, 2025, determination to permit Nevada regulators to take punitive action against Kalshi.

    Occasion contracts are in disaster in Nevada

    This set a precedent for these against Kalshi, such because the Nevada Gaming Management Board, who willingly pushed for a similar remedy of Crypto.com for all prediction market suppliers.

    This is able to have an effect on the established licensed betting operators in Sin Metropolis, similar to DraftKings and Flutter Leisure. We coated the Nevada Gaming Control Board pulling the licenses of each after they tried to muscle into the rising contract recreation.

    “Flutter Leisure/FanDuel and DraftKings intend to interact in illegal actions associated to sports activities occasion contracts. This conduct is incompatible with their potential to take part in Nevada’s gaming business,” stated the Nevada Gaming and Management Board.

    Kalshi wants the emergency injunction to outlive

    Kalshi made a number of arguments towards Choose Gordon’s determination in its Emergency Motion for Stay Pending Appeal, together with the price of blocking Nevada residents’ entry to its merchandise through geofencing.

    “With the PI not in impact, nevertheless, Kalshi faces a risk of imminent felony enforcement by Nevada authorities. Accordingly, Kalshi respectfully requests, by this movement, a keep of the Dissolution Order pending attraction.” – Kalshiex, LLC v. Hendrick movement to remain

    Nevada regulators had initially explored geofencing as an answer to Kalshi’s limited presence in the state, and the predictions market is front-loading all arguments towards it in an try and win the emergency injunction.

    The choice, says Kalshi, would additionally contradict the CFTC’s finer particulars on open nationwide entry to federally regulated markets, and the price of geofencing inside a workable timeframe could be prohibitive. The corporate has already filed a movement to remain, requesting an administrative keep of the Dissolution Order.

    The authorized ball now passes to the Nevada courts, which is able to evaluate the emergency injunction and should determine Kalshi’s prediction market’s destiny within the gambling-heavy state.
